Title: Innovator Raffi N Elmadjian: Pioneering Semiconductor Etching Techniques

Introduction

Raffi N Elmadjian is a notable inventor based in Arcadia, CA (US), recognized for his contributions to semiconductor technology. With a total of 6 patents, he has made significant advancements in wafer etching techniques that enhance the manufacturing processes of semiconductor materials.

Latest Patents

Elmadjian's latest patents include innovative methods for wafer etching. One of his key inventions describes a technique for etching a through via on a wafer of semiconductor material. This method involves applying a layer of photoresist material to the backside surface of the wafer, exposing it to light through a mask with a pre-selected pattern, and then developing the photoresist to form at least one via. The process continues with gas plasma etching to create a through via that establishes electrical connectivity between the wafer's surfaces. Another significant patent focuses on a plasma photoresist hardening technique that improves the etch resistance of photoresist masks. This technique forms a thin passivation layer on the photoresist mask, preserving critical dimension features during the etching process.

Career Highlights

Throughout his career, Raffi N Elmadjian has worked with prominent companies in the aerospace and defense sectors, including TRW Limited and Northrop Grumman Systems Corporation. His work has contributed to advancements in semiconductor manufacturing and has had a lasting impact on the industry.

Collaborations

Elmadjian has collaborated with esteemed colleagues such as George L Kerber and Lynn A Abelson, further enhancing his contributions to the field of semiconductor technology.
